How much does it cost to rent an apartment in San Diego?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 92115 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,804 | $855 | $3,923 |
| 92115 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,905 | $930 | $4,584 |
| 92115 4 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$2,752 | $850 | $6,700 |

How much are larger Three and Four Bedroom Rentals in 92115?
For those who are looking for larger living arrangements, Three Bedroom Apartments in 92115 range from $930 to $30,000, while Three Bedroom Homes, Condos, and Townhomes for rent range from $930 to $4,584. Four Bedroom Single-Family rentals are also available starting from $850 and Four Bedroom Apartments start at $850.
